Position: Early Years Practitioner (Nursery)

About Pyrcroft Grange School

Pyrcroft Grange Primary and Nursery School are situated in a small, vibrant community and surrounded by beautiful countryside. As proud members of the Bourne Education Trust, we benefit from rich collaboration with both primary and secondary colleagues, which continually strengthens our provision and supports high aspirations for every child.

Our school council has written our mission statement:
Dream, Believe, Work, Achieve. “If you can dream it, you will believe it; if you believe it, you work for it; if you work for it, you will achieve it…” This sentiment underpins all we do at Pyrcroft Grange and reflects the ambitious, nurturing culture that permeates the school.

At the heart of our ethos is a strong commitment to inclusion and ensuring that every child feels a deep sense of belonging. We celebrate individuality, embrace diversity, and create a learning environment where all pupils are known, valued, and supported to thrive. Our staff work collaboratively to remove barriers to learning and to ensure that every child—regardless of background, need, or starting point—has equitable opportunities to succeed.

Digital technology plays a central role in enriching our curriculum and preparing pupils for the next stage of their educational journey. We use technology purposefully to enhance teaching, promote engagement, and personalise learning. Digital tools support pupils to explore ideas creatively, collaborate with peers, and develop the digital literacy skills essential for life in a modern world.

Details

Position:
Early Years Practitioner (Nursery)

Contract:

Term time, permanent

Salary: PS6.2 - actual salary £24,450 (FTE £30,647)

Responsible to:
Headteacher

Benefits
  • Generous workplace pension through LGPS
  • Condensed school year with two week half term in October
  • Ongoing training, learning and development opportunities
  • Recognition policies for exceptional performance and long service
  • Well-being support, including 24/7 online GP access, Employee Assistance Programme (EAP), online wellness support and free eye tests
  • Access to savings on your everyday spending including groceries, homeware, entertainment and holidays, through My Staff Shop benefits platform
  • Work-life balance, and family friendly policies and processes
  • Free on-site parking, with electric car chargers and cycle to work scheme
  • Occupational sick pay
Key Responsibilities
  • Working as part of a team, under the direction of the responsible Nursery Teacher, support teaching provision, development and implementation of learning for pupils
  • Under the guidance of the Nursery Teacher, facilitate the learning of individual pupils and groups, setting high expectations and promoting positive attitudes to learning
  • Prepare, plan and deliver specific intervention programmes, adjusting activities according to pupil response and needs
Essential Requirements
  • Ability to demonstrate an awareness, understanding and commitment to the protection and safeguarding of children
  • NVQ level 3 in early years and education or equivalent e.g NNEB
  • GCSE English and Maths (or equivalent appropriate qualification)
